Course Description: AEC Daily: Adapting Water Management to Evolving Conditions: Part 3
As noted in the first two parts of this course, water-related issues arising from growing, concentrating, and shifting populations, new weather patterns, the increasing frequency and ferocity of storm events, disappearing water supplies, and rising costs have become increasingly important in community planning. This portion of the course outlines many of the evolving, resilient, and environmentally responsible management strategies that communities worldwide are adopting in response to these issues. The descriptions are accompanied by several case studies of resilient water plans and projects.
Develop resilient stormwater and floodwater management strategies to ensure the safety of every citizen.
Strengthen the long-term economic performance of communities with a sustainable, healthy water supply.
Design projects that simultaneously ensure the health of water supplies and beautify a community.
Create an integrated potable water, stormwater, floodwater, and wastewater management plan based on resilient strategies.
